img{border:none}figure{display:block}.clearer{font-size:0px;line-height:0px;height:0px;clear:both;width:100%}hr{margin:1em 0px;border:none;height:1px;background:var(--textgrey)}p b,p strong,h3 b,h3 strong{font-weight:bold}input,textarea,button{font-family:inherit;font-weight:inherit;font-size:inherit;line-height:inherit}button.nobutt{padding:0;background:none;border:none}.right{float:right}.left{float:left}.readablehide{position:absolute !important;top:-9999px !important;left:-9999px !important}.hide{display:none}.musthide{display:none !important}.italic{font-style:italic}p.align-center{text-align:center}a{text-decoration:underline;color:inherit}p{margin:0px 0px 1em 0px}input,textarea{outline-color:var(--orange)}h1,h2,h3,h4,h5,h6,.h1,.h2,.h3,.h4,.h5,.h6{margin:0px;padding:0px;color:inherit;font-style:normal;font-weight:100}.align-center{text-align:center}.flex-space-between{display:flex;justify-content:space-between}.video-embed-item{height:auto !important}.pointer{cursor:pointer}.nomargin{margin:0px}.uppercase{text-transform:uppercase}.pre-line{white-space:pre-line}.nowrap{white-space:nowrap}.pre{white-space:pre}.relative{position:relative !important}.block{display:block}.inlineblock{display:inline-block;vertical-align:top}.justify{text-align:justify}.justify::after{display:inline-block;content:" ";height:0px;width:100%}.bold{font-weight:600}.underlinehover:hover{text-decoration:underline}img.fullwidth,picture.fullwidth{width:100%;height:auto}img.fullheight,picture.fullheight{height:100% !important;object-fit:cover;object-position:50% 50%}img.fullwidthheight,picture.fullwidthheight{height:100%;width:100%;object-fit:cover;object-position:50% 50%}.compat-object-fit img,.compat-object-fit picture{opacity:0}.centertext{text-align:center}.lefttext{text-align:left}.righttext{text-align:right}.nodecoration{text-decoration:none !important}table.fullwidth{width:100%}#content_content table{width:100%;border-collapse:collapse}#content_content table thead th{text-align:left;border-bottom:1px solid var(--textgrey);padding-bottom:0.9em}#content_content table p:last-child{margin-bottom:0px}#content_content table td,#content_content table th{padding:0.6em 1em 0.6em 0px;vertical-align:text-top}#content_content table tbody tr:first-child td{padding-top:0.9em}#content_content table.rowlined td{border-bottom:1px solid var(--textgrey)}#content_content table.collined tbody tr:first-child td{padding-top:0px}#content_content table.collined td{border:1px solid var(--textgrey);border-width:0px 1px;padding-left:1em}.tablecard-mode-card{border-bottom:1px solid var(--textgrey);padding-bottom:0.9em}.tablecard-show tr:first-child{display:none}.tablecard-show td,.tablecard-show th{max-width:90vw;box-sizing:border-box}.tx-csv2html a{text-decoration:underline}figure{margin:0}figure.video,figure .media2click-placeholder,figure iframe{max-width:100%}figure .media2click-placeholder{background-size:cover}figure iframe{border:none !important}figure .media2click-placeholder-inner{background-color:rgba(255, 255, 255, 0.9);text-shadow:none}figure .media2click-placeholder-inner a{text-decoration:underline}figure .media2click-controls{position:relative;margin-top:1em}figure .media2click-controls .media2click-button{background-color:var(--blue)}.ce-gallery,.ce-row,.ce-column{min-width:100%}.ophover,.ophover7,.ophover0,.ophoverout,.ophover25out,.boxlink,button,.footerapp_scrollbut,input[type="submit"],#maincontent a,#footer_teasers a,#footer_contact a,#footer_logobar a{transition:opacity 0.2s;-webkit-transition:opacity 0.3s;cursor:pointer}.ophover:hover,.tx-srfeuserregister-pi1-submit:hover,.textbox_link:hover{opacity:0.8;-moz-opacity:0.8;text-decoration:none !important}.ophover7:hover,.boxlink:hover:hover,button:hover,.footerapp_scrollbut:hover,input[type="submit"]:hover,#maincontent a:hover,#footer_teasers a:hover,#footer_contact a:hover,#footer_logobar a:hover{opacity:0.6;-moz-opacity:0.6}.ophover0:hover{opacity:0;-moz-opacity:0;text-decoration:none !important}.ophoverout{opacity:0;-moz-opacity:0;text-decoration:none !important;cursor:pointer}.ophoverout:hover{opacity:0.9;-moz-opacity:0.9;text-decoration:none !important}.ophover25out{opacity:0.25}.ophover25out:hover{opacity:1}.textbox_link:hover{opacity:0.55;-moz-opacity:0.55;text-decoration:none !important}.grow,.bx-prev,.bx-next{webkit-transition:all 0.3s linear;-moz-transition:all 1s linear;-ms-transition:all 1s linear;-o-transition:all 1s linear;transition:all 0.1s linear;transform:translate(0px, 0);will-change:transform}.grow:hover,.bx-prev:hover,.bx-next:hover{-webkit-transform:scale(1.25);-moz-transform:scale(1.25);-o-transform:scale(1.25);transform:scale(1.25);-webkit-transform-origin:center center;-moz-transform-origin:center center;-o-transform-origin:center center;transform-origin:center center}.orange,a.orange,#content_content a.orange{color:var(--textorange)}.white{color:var(--textondark)}.blue{color:var(--textblue)}.grey{color:var(--textgrey)}.textgrey{color:var(--textgrey)}.fontsize14{font-size:1rem;line-height:1.5rem}.fontsize16{font-size:1.1rem;line-height:1.8rem}.fontsize18{font-size:1.25rem;line-height:2.2rem}.fontsize20{font-size:1.4rem;line-height:2.4rem}.fontsize22{font-size:1.5rem;line-height:2.8rem}.fontsize24{font-size:1.66rem;line-height:3rem}.fontsize26{font-size:1.8rem;line-height:3rem}.fontsize52{font-size:3.6rem;line-height:5.5rem}.bluebox{display:block;color:var(--white);background:var(--blue);padding:0.2em 2em;border-radius:0.5vw}.bluebox a.orange{color:var(--lightorange) !important}a .bluebox{display:inline-block;border-radius:0;padding:0}.orangebg{background:var(--orange);color:#fff;padding:0.5em 1em;border-radius:0.5vw}.orangebg a{color:#fff !important}.bg-orange{background:var(--orange)}.bg-blue{background:var(--blue)}.bildunterschrift{font-size:max(75%, 14px);line-height:1.2;margin:0.25em 0}#maincontent .filelink,#maincontent .pagelink,#maincontent .emaillink,#maincontent .urllink,#maincontent .tel,#maincontent .fax,#maincontent .newslink,#footer_contact .filelink,#footer_contact .pagelink,#footer_contact .emaillink,#footer_contact .urllink,#footer_contact .tel,#footer_contact .fax,#footer_contact .newslink,#footer_logobar .filelink,#footer_logobar .pagelink,#footer_logobar .emaillink,#footer_logobar .urllink,#footer_logobar .tel,#footer_logobar .fax,#footer_logobar .newslink{display:inline-block;vertical-align:top;padding-left:1.35em;position:relative}#maincontent .filelink::before,#maincontent .pagelink::before,#maincontent .emaillink::before,#maincontent .urllink::before,#maincontent .tel::before,#maincontent .fax::before,#maincontent .newslink::before,#footer_contact .filelink::before,#footer_contact .pagelink::before,#footer_contact .emaillink::before,#footer_contact .urllink::before,#footer_contact .tel::before,#footer_contact .fax::before,#footer_contact .newslink::before,#footer_logobar .filelink::before,#footer_logobar .pagelink::before,#footer_logobar .emaillink::before,#footer_logobar .urllink::before,#footer_logobar .tel::before,#footer_logobar .fax::before,#footer_logobar .newslink::before{content:" ";background:url("/typo3conf/ext/site_package/Resources/Public/Images/linkicon.svg") top left no-repeat;background-size:contain;display:block;width:1em;height:100%;position:absolute;left:0px;top:0px}#maincontent .filelink::before,#footer_contact .filelink::before,#footer_logobar .filelink::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/fileicon-01.svg")}#maincontent .emaillink::before,#footer_contact .emaillink::before,#footer_logobar .emaillink::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/emailicon-01.svg")}#maincontent .tel::before,#footer_contact .tel::before,#footer_logobar .tel::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/telicon-01.svg")}#maincontent .fax::before,#footer_contact .fax::before,#footer_logobar .fax::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/faxicon-01.svg")}#maincontent .noicon,#footer_contact .noicon,#footer_logobar .noicon{padding-left:0px !important}#maincontent .noicon::before,#footer_contact .noicon::before,#footer_logobar .noicon::before{display:none}#maincontent.white .emaillink::before,#maincontent .white .emaillink::before,#maincontent .orangebg .emaillink::before,#maincontent .bluebox .emaillink::before,#footer_contact.white .emaillink::before,#footer_contact .white .emaillink::before,#footer_contact .orangebg .emaillink::before,#footer_contact .bluebox .emaillink::before,#footer_logobar.white .emaillink::before,#footer_logobar .white .emaillink::before,#footer_logobar .orangebg .emaillink::before,#footer_logobar .bluebox .emaillink::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/emailicon-white-01.svg")}#maincontent.white .tel::before,#maincontent .white .tel::before,#maincontent .orangebg .tel::before,#maincontent .bluebox .tel::before,#footer_contact.white .tel::before,#footer_contact .white .tel::before,#footer_contact .orangebg .tel::before,#footer_contact .bluebox .tel::before,#footer_logobar.white .tel::before,#footer_logobar .white .tel::before,#footer_logobar .orangebg .tel::before,#footer_logobar .bluebox .tel::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/telicon-white-01.svg")}#maincontent.white .fax::before,#maincontent .white .fax::before,#maincontent .orangebg .fax::before,#maincontent .bluebox .fax::before,#footer_contact.white .fax::before,#footer_contact .white .fax::before,#footer_contact .orangebg .fax::before,#footer_contact .bluebox .fax::before,#footer_logobar.white .fax::before,#footer_logobar .white .fax::before,#footer_logobar .orangebg .fax::before,#footer_logobar .bluebox .fax::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/faxicon-white-01.svg")}#maincontent.white .filelink::before,#maincontent .white .filelink::before,#maincontent .orangebg .filelink::before,#maincontent .bluebox .filelink::before,#footer_contact.white .filelink::before,#footer_contact .white .filelink::before,#footer_contact .orangebg .filelink::before,#footer_contact .bluebox .filelink::before,#footer_logobar.white .filelink::before,#footer_logobar .white .filelink::before,#footer_logobar .orangebg .filelink::before,#footer_logobar .bluebox .filelink::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/fileicon-white-01.svg")}#maincontent.white .pagelink::before,#maincontent .white .pagelink::before,#maincontent .orangebg .pagelink::before,#maincontent .bluebox .pagelink::before,#footer_contact.white .pagelink::before,#footer_contact .white .pagelink::before,#footer_contact .orangebg .pagelink::before,#footer_contact .bluebox .pagelink::before,#footer_logobar.white .pagelink::before,#footer_logobar .white .pagelink::before,#footer_logobar .orangebg .pagelink::before,#footer_logobar .bluebox .pagelink::before{background-image:url("/typo3conf/ext/site_package/Resources/Public/Images/linkicon-white.svg")}#maincontent .noaccess,#footer_contact .noaccess,#footer_logobar .noaccess{cursor:default;color:var(--textgrey) !important}#maincontent .noaccess:hover,#footer_contact .noaccess:hover,#footer_logobar .noaccess:hover{opacity:1 !important;-moz-opacity:1 !important}figure.image{padding:0px;margin:0px}figure.image a{padding:0px !important;background:none !important}h1{font-size:2.36rem;line-height:4.5rem;font-weight:bolder}h3,h4,.h3,.h4{font-size:1.5rem;line-height:2.2rem;margin-bottom:0.7em;color:var(--headercolor)}h3,.h3{font-weight:bold}h5,.h5{font-size:1.4rem;line-height:2.4rem;font-weight:bold;color:var(--textblue)}h6{font-size:1rem;line-height:1.5rem}.contentob_wrapper a{color:var(--textblue);text-decoration:underline;display:inline-block}.contentob_wrapper a.white{color:var(--textondark)}.contentob_wrapper a.orange{color:var(--textorange)}.direction1{text-align:center}.direction2{text-align:right}.dceimage_wrapper{margin-bottom:0.5em}.image-caption{font-style:italic}.jquery-modal.blocker.current{z-index:9999;padding:0px}